The removal of ultrafine particles from the effluent prior to discharge into the sewage works is crucial as the disposal costs are greatly increased dependent on the amount of suspended solids it contains. With the use of the centrifuge it greatly reduces volume, saving money on storage and transportation. The systems can be individually adapted, feature all of the necessary components, are fully piped and ready for immediate use, from municipal wastewater plants to the management of peak load to an enormous variety of industrial fields to rapid support in the event of bottlenecks.

Mechanical Specification

 

The Trailer is a standard Curtainsider unit with retractable curtains on both side and on the roof for ease of maintenance.

  • All ancillary equipment supplied will be installed, piped, and cabled back to the main panel within the trailer unit.
  •  All process equipment is installed on a galvanized steel base frame sitting on the floor of the trailer with check plate finish.
  •  The floor will have suitably located drain points drain away water during wash down.
  •  All the interconnecting pipe work, manual/automatic vales within the unit is constructed in stainless steel.
  •  All connection flanges will be PN 16.
  • The trailer unit will be supplied with an easy access stairway, landing and handrails to the main access door.
  • All service connections to the trailer will be fxed at one point.

Key Points

  • One man operation
  • Two Stage Cake Conveying System
  • Capacity 6t/hr. Wet Cake @25% ds
  • Conveyors are supplied with a soft start and designed to start when fully loaded
  • De-watering Capacity Hydraulic 50m3/hr
  • De-watering solids Capacity 1700kg’s ds/hr
  • Thickening Capacity Hydraulic 70m3/hr

Stage 1 - De-Ragging

Stage 1 - De-Ragging

Material flows onto 8mm screen.
Mechanical arms rake rag from screen.
High pressure water jets clean rag.
Open side auger conveying channels carry rag to be compacted.
Product (with rag removed) passes through the screen to belly tank.
Stage 2 - Larger Solid Separation

Stage 2 - Larger Solid Separation

Material pumped to steel spreading plate to ensure even spread across vibrating plate.
As mechanical rake has removed the vast majority of rag and far during stage 1, this allows vibrating bed 1 to efficiently remove smaller particles of rag, grit, stone, bone etc. maintaining a high rate of product throughput and processing.
Larger solids vibrate into channel to be removed. Location of skip can be amended to suit site-specific requirements.
Product passed into second belly tank.
Stage 3 - Finer Solid Separation

Stage 3 - Finer Solid Separation

Material pumped from belly tank to Cyclone for the remaining solids separate.
Materials pumped across fine screen filter and dewater.
Remaining product is either discharged for treatment or re-processed.
Solid capture location can be tailored to suit site-specific circumstances
